A couple Darija, Moroccan Arabic words and phrases are fun to learn and extremely helpful. My favorites being: Saba ah-fulee wil yasmine - Good Morning with Flowers and Jasmine (So evocative and romantic, no?) Waha –Ok, good Shukran – Thank you Mush mushkillah – Don’t worry! August 2013 |
